Every year with cARTie is a little bit different, a little bit better, and a little bit more pioneering. Still, some things stay the same:
⭐️ our emphasis on student voice and artistry
⭐️ our commitment to culturally responsive and sustaining pedagogies
⭐️ the involvement of community members along every step of the way

➡️➡️ swipe to see “the cARTie rhythm”

[Media Descriptions: Yellow text explains how cARTie goes from theme selection to jurying to co-curation and programming with captivating images/videos of the bus over the years.]

This Monday, children and families spent time with cARTie, exploring the relationship between pop art and printmaking. We’re busy turning their notes into floor decals for others to learn about what they have learned about printmaking and pop art. This exhibition is poised to be a fun one.

Stay tuned for installation videos soon.
